$2/$5, 6-handed. Tabled just opened 3rd or 4th hand so far. Local Casino.

Hero (UTG) - Regular, haven't played with V so no real image, Latino 30's. $300.

V1 (HJ) - Asian Unknown 40's. $300

Hero raises $15 with 7c 7d
V1 Calls
Everyone else folds- Heads up

Flop($37)

10h 6h 4s

Hero bets $20
V1 calls $20

Turn($77)

3d

Hero Checks
V1 Checks behind

River($77)

6s

Hero Checks
V1 bets $50
Hero ????


Any input and thoughts on all streets greatly appreciated. I feel like I have trouble with mid PP's quite often. Not sure this hand is even thread worthy but oh well.

AP, fold river. 99/88 could be going for thin value. Hands like 86s/65s also moved ahead.

Turn - picking up a GS w/mid-pr, I'd B/F $40 for value.

Doesn't smell like a Ten (since he checked the unr) and FD hearts missed. You block a lot of the str8 draws V could have had on the flop, so this is either a 6 or air IMO. Not many players are v-betting 99/88 for thin value at these levels IMO.

Gonna be a feel thing at the table for me, although V's sizing looks pretty strong. I probably call though

Quote:
Originally Posted by overun
Aren't you giving over cards a free chance to catch up? Plus you having no idea what over cards, if any, the villain holds.
Sure, you're going to lose some pots where they check behind and hit a better pair. But more often you're going to be in good shape when he checks. You're in a much worse spot when he calls your flop bet and you're now OOP on the turn against a range that crushes yours. I prefer to check these, usually with the intention of calling a bet or betting safe turns if he checks behind. I'm also taking this delayed c-bet line with some bluffs that want to take the pot after he shows weakness on the flop.
